To: All persons or entities who purchased or otherwise acquired securities of Tower Semiconductor Ltd. (NASDAQ:TSEM)between April 30, 2012 and January 13, 2016.

You are hereby notified that a class action lawsuit has been commenced in the USDC for the Central District of California. The complaint alleges that, throughout the Class Period, Defendants issued false and misleading statements to investors and/or failed to disclose that: (1) the value of net tangible assets of the acquisition of a fabrication facility from Micron Technology Inc. was artificially inflated; (2) the value of net tangible assets of the acquisition of 51% of TowerJazz Panasonic Semiconductor Co., Ltd. from Panasonic Corporation was artificially inflated; (3) Tower’s Series F Debentures were incorrectly accounted for to understate debt; and (4) as a result, Defendants’ statements about Tower’s business, operations and prospects were materially false and misleading and/or lacked a reasonable basis at all relevant times.
